WebIt takes three or more layers of paint to achieve a smooth edge. To start, sand your leather project until it is smooth. Bevel here if desired. Apply the first coat of edge paint using a brush, roller applicator or an awl. This first coat should be fairly thin; you want just enough paint to start filling in the leather fibers.

Start with ultra … WebWhat can cause the halo, though is if your brush vs. roller technique lay down different amounts of paint. In my experience, it's easier to lay down a thicker coat of paint with a roller than brush, so after doing one coat of cutting in, and then one coat of rolling, you may notice the edges look lighter because there is less paint there.
